223. Testosterone 101: What Men and Women Need to Know


Listen Later

In this episode of the REST EAT MOVE Podcast, we dive deep into the world of testosterone, uncovering its vital role for both men and women.


You'll explore what testosterone is, why it's essential, and how it impacts your overall health and vitality. From understanding how lifestyle choices affect your levels to practical tips on naturally boosting testosterone without hormone replacement therapy, this episode is packed with valuable insights.


Join Chris as he breaks down complex scientific concepts into easy-to-understand information that can help you take control of your hormonal health.

Significance of Testosterone:

  • Testosterone's impact on energy, mood, sex drive, and overall well-being.
  • The importance of monitoring testosterone levels for both men and women.

Symptoms and Causes of Low Testosterone:

  • Common symptoms: low sex drive, erectile dysfunction, increased belly fat, fatigue, etc.
  • Lifestyle factors that contribute to low testosterone levels.

Testing and Baselines:

  • How to get your testosterone levels tested.
  • Ideal testosterone ranges for men and women.
  • The significance of cholesterol, DHEA, and other precursors in testosterone production.

Natural Ways to Improve Testosterone Levels:

  • Stress management techniques.
  • Importance of sleep and how it affects hormone production.
  • Dietary changes and the role of omega-3 fatty acids, selenium, and zinc.
  • Benefits of strength training.
  • Risks associated with certain medications, specifically statins.
